It’s with heavy hearts that we announce the passing of our long time Rotarian and friend, Geoffrey Reinwald.  Whether you remember him as the whistleblower at Men Who Cook, the guy manning the bratwurst grill at Blues and BBQ, or the king of the parking lot at Touch A Truck and the Putnam County 4-H Fair, he always had a smile and a ‘Geoffrey’ joke.  He was always ready to help, whether it was ‘painting’ rooms (somehow painting everything except what needed to be painted) and pulling weeds (aka poison ivy).  He was a Rotarian at heart and was a living example of ‘Service Above Self’.
 
Geoffrey was a special and unique personality that had a lot to do with shaping the personality of what our club and our local community has become.  From sponsoring many, many members over the years to making our early morning meetings fun, he will truly be missed by his Rotary family and all that knew him.
 
Until we meet again Geoff.  Keep those jokes ready for us.
